Conditional Formatting for 2 columns (one is text, one is date/time) Wednesday. The summarization Then, I applied the conditional formatting to the original measure. The template file is the completed file at the end of the process, but you should be able to use it to explore the various conditional formatting processes. ) ). high or low side). Ive got an issue expecting a solution. profit values show no background color as the rules that were input do not apply as green while the axis will show as yellow and the negative data bars will show The Heatmap shows the number of appointments in a matrix, split by month (in the columns) and day (in the rows). It can be inside the tables, within the same measures, or use it based on some rankings. The alternative is to create conditional formatting for the callout value as rules, but since it needs to be applied to many different visuals, a measure is way more efficient. You may watch the full video of this tutorial at the bottom of this blog. } Your email address will not be published. Learn to Develop an External Tool for Power BI Des Power Query - Find Uncommon entries between two li Power Query - Remove blank rows and columns. He believes learning is one of life's greatest pleasures and shares his knowledge to help you improve your skills. Each column headers are Period (Jan, Feb etc.) And apply conditional formatting on this column as shown below: https://exceleratorbi.com.au/dax-unichar-function-power-bi/, https://www.youtube.com/watch?v=veCtfP8IhbI&list=PLPaNVDMhUXGaaqV92SBD5X2hk3TMNlHhb&index=50, Microsoft Power BI Learning Resources, 2023, Learn Power BI - Full Course with Dec-2022, with Window, Index, Offset, 100+ Topics, Formatted Profit and Loss Statement with empty lines, How to Get Your Question Answered Quickly. I am choosing. - Put them all in a visual and modify M3 one step at a time to try to nut it out, Your site is great, I started using Power BI at the end of August to address some bad reporting inputs I was getting, now everyday I spend time develping a better way to view the data, or sub-set of the data. You might find the following articles useful as well. All columns and measures are placed in the Values section of the visual. If you do that, you dont have any other columns to include, just the one column. http://tutorials.jenkov.com/svg/index.html Under "Based on field", navigate to the measure created in step 2. PropertyStatus : Active, I am trying to concatenate two strings where in Property Status : is a default value in PS variable will show a background of purple. Save my name, email, and website in this browser for the next time I comment. Next to the Title text, select Conditional formatting (fx). will then only be Count and County (Distinct). I am looking to create a flashing dot or circle on the Map based on zipcode. document.getElementById( "ak_js_2" ).setAttribute( "value", ( new Date() ).getTime() ); Matt shares lots of free content on this website every week. The color scale options provide a So how can I do that ? show a background of light green. Next apply conditional formatting on Column3 based on Field Value and choose the field as measure defined above. like to add additional icons, you could do so within a theme you design and import conditional formatting functionality. Thankyou for your reply. https://docs.microsoft.com/en-us/dax/maxx-function-dax, https://docs.microsoft.com/en-us/dax/allselected-function-dax, Embedding a Stream video in Power BI service. window.mc4wp = window.mc4wp || { It worked. from an external source. The third example that I want to show you is about creating some conditional formatting in my Power BI based on ranking. I dont know what you mean by only when selected. Yet, the sales territory, region and date are not measures and Very useful tips. Here is the step-by-step process explained. This is the secret option to apply conditional formatting over a text field! event : evt, You need to chip away at it one step at a time until you work out what is wrong. We have given conditional formatting toDay of Week column based on the clothingCategory value. Without any visual cues, the heatmap can be quite overwhelming. The field content must tell Power How can I do it ? I can easily determine the conditional formatting that Ill have in my Power BI based on any measure or results. To understand the process of setting this up, consider the following simple data table. This goes to prove that I can actually use other measures within the conditional formatting. Sam is Enterprise DNA's CEO & Founder. negative. Hope this article helps everyone out there. You must be a registered user to add a comment. The results for the above set of icon-based rules are shown below. If this post helps, then please consider Accept it . In the background color dialog that appears, select format by field value (# 1 then) Y based on the field color project (# 2 then). Attend online or watch the recordings of this Power BI specific conference, which includes 130+ sessions, 130+ speakers, product managers, MVPs, and experts. Colors are represented using COLOR HEX CODES. (paint brush tab) and then the conditional formatting options can be access on the GitHub. That is because they all have the most transactions. If the status is Cancelled then it will retrieve the gray hex code (#D5D8DC) if it's Pending it will retrieve the yellow hex code (#F4D03F) and so on. I have a column that has Yes or No answers- Can you format a single card to a green background if its yes and red background if its no?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. This has a lot of powerful conditional formatting features. You will see options: Values Only, Values and Totals, Totals Only. I could just do ordinary formatting using the color scale. In the background color dialog that appears, selectformat by field value(#1 below) andbased on field color project (#2 below). will receive a background of red while colors between 1,000,001 and 5,000,000 will The conditional formatting is under "Format your visual". formatting does not apply to total rows or columns. Below you can see that there are three or four options (depending on the data type of the selected column) to apply colours. The percent option allows for You can create dynamic, customized titles for your Power BI visuals. compares to the other territories and also proficiently shows which regions are A low value color and a high value color are selected with all the color The conditional formatting in Power BI allows users to specify customized cell colors based on cell values, other values or fields by using gradient colors. VAR PS = Property Status : Its richest application is within a table, but other visuals also utilize significant ), but only for a single row of the column sets applied to. Conditional formatting only works when a column or measure is in the Values section of a visual. and 2. https://hatfullofdata.blog/svg-in-power-bi-part-1/, the second website helped Any advice or steps is appreciated, thank you. so that works fine. We will first start with the table and matrix visuals as they have similar methods =Switch(E2>=0,8;text1; text2). same conditional formatting options can be applied to a matrix. An additional caveat is data bars can ONLY This type of customization wasnt possible before, but this big change in Power BI is really an avenue for immense flexibility. However, in DAX, if you have multiple IF THEN expressions, there is an easier way of doing it; using a function called SWITCH, this blog is about how you can use switch function in DAX and Power BI to write a conditional expression. 17K views 2 years ago Power BI This video shows how to apply custom conditional formatting in Power BI using a measure. window.mc4wp = window.mc4wp || { Excellent Info. But nevertheless, Microsoft has also added the ability to apply conditional formatting to a text field as well in some circumstances. Based on field: Select your measure. To do The last conditional formatting method we will discuss in this tip relates to Now, we can move on to using the second Format by option, which is Rules based. } PowerBIservice. field name in the values area. ); Once you do this a new window appears with default background color options. The text field draft is now conditionally formatted by the logic given by the measure [Colour Project] using chosen hex codes. The first thing I'm going to do, is to create a measure that will do this "mapping" for me: This variable will check what is the order status that is selected and will retrieve that text value. Lost in the winderness. I have manage to recreate everything until 4.18 min with my own data. Suppose I need to give some custom color-based formatting to my cells in a table visual, how will I achieve this? listeners: [], Or extract the interesting words into a fact table for use and highlighting. the data bars only, with no figures, and also the ability to switch from left to window.mc4wp.listeners.push(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. BI Gorilla is a blog about DAX, Power Query and Power BI. I want Val 1 in color red if occur in column and Val 2 in color green if occur in column. I started my career in HR as Systems Administrator, followed as HR Analyst and eventually started a career in Business Intelligence as Report and Dashboard Analyst. You cannot conditionally format part of a text string. Thus, the values between 0 and 500,000 will display a background color of yellow, These above graphic specifications allow for a single source uniform graphic So, we will set "ProjectStatusRank". Please accept this as a solution if your question has been answered !! With this formula, Ill rank all of the customers based on their transactions in a descending order. For the last example, its going to be orange if its greater than 6 and less than or equal to 50. To position the text box, select the grey area at the top and drag to your desired location. Yes, Red, WRITTEN ARTICLE:https://gorilla.bi/power-bi/conditional-formatting-based-on-measure/ABOUT BI Gorilla:BI Gorilla shares videos and articles on Power BI and Excel to help you improve your skills. Next, I placed a table visual in the report and added the columns project, department and the test measure. Please be sure to upvote this suggestion in the community. var b = SELECTEDVALUE(T1[Status2]) middle set of values. Matt shares lots of free content on this website every week. And in the Based on field section, select the newly created measure Appointments % of Month. hello, first thanks for your great tutorial. I have been racking my limited knowledge on how I can create a single DAX statement in a measure that will address a series of columns with similar values. Within each of these areas, Alternatively, you can switch this around, to high light the highest and lowest quantity values rather than revenue. It is also possible to apply conditional formatting using words, such as Green and Red. SUPPORT MY CHANNELAny videos are made free of charge. Test = Here the process is explained step by step. icon which can be color adjusted accordingly; please see these links about using He is also the principal consultant at Excelerator BI Pty Ltd. be specified as opposed to letting Power BI set the minimum and maximum figures. I have to apply conditional formatting on this column if its value is yes then background should be red if no then white Additional options that could be helpful with data bars include showing I think so. Selected value has 2 columns included. Anything else should show the light as yellow. ALL, NA,MIN( FM_PRPTY_LIST_RE[Property Status]) Or, you can retrieve the string from a lookup table that contains all the translations. Then, I created a new measure [Colour Project], taking the test measure logic I created above and modifying it to generate color names. Before we get into the examples, be sure to download the latest version of Power Thus, in this example, values between 0 and 1,000,000 Upon opening the conditional formatting screen, the box in the upper left shows the three methods that the format rules can be applied: 1) Color Scale 2) Rules 3) Field Value. By: Scott Murray | Updated: 2019-12-17 | Comments (8) | Related: > Power BI Formatting. W3 specifications to draw a rectangle shape (we actually draw a square as the height Hi I want to set Property Status : text in red color and the remaining string in black color, My output would be something like We will not send you SPAM mail. the report designer to move the rules higher and lower on the rule list. I have a lot of formating needs on tables! Required fields are marked *. Recently, a client asked me to create a heatmap in Power BI. Great video and article! For the value, select is greater than or equal to. The conditional formatting inPower BIallows users to specify customized cell colors based on cell values, other values or fields by using gradient colors. The idea is that the traffic light should be red if everything in the row (Save the year and month) reads 'Not Started', and should be green if everything in the row reads 'Approved by FD'. conditional formatting on a numeric field, https://www.rapidtables.com/web/color/html-color-codes.html, https://gqbi.wordpress.com/2016/10/03/power-bi-dynamic-row-level-security-things-you-need-to-know-to-get-it-working/, Create a measure that returns a colour as the result, It can be a word, such as blue, red, green, It can be a hex code for a colour, like#40E0D0, #FFA07A. ) Pending-Status. As reflected in the report, there are now unique colors based on the rule that I have entered. that can be used to apply conditional formatting with two big exceptions. If you would [Test] using font color. The data label is Suppose you want to use conditional formatting for highlighting (color code) which of the Projects have associated Departments and which do not. For example - Clothing Category = Jackets should be GREEN, Clothing Category = Pants should be AMBER. Can you please help us with a solution get the same thing on Card Visual. Here the process is explained step by step. I can enter any number, for instance 40,000. Everything is okay until I pull M3 into my table visual. And for some datasets, this may work. Moving to the last of the Format by options which is to use a Field value. icon that will be displayed will be the one related to the last rule in the list. Let us consider the following table visual: I have got sales by clothing category, by day of a week in the above table visual. By creating Data Analysis Expressions (DAX) based on fields, variables, or other programmatic elements, your visuals' titles can automatically adjust as needed. return LOOKUPVALUE( Mapping[Color], Mapping[RawStatus], a ), M3 = if (OR([M1] = Red, [M2] = Red),Red,Green). In short, you should publish to a workspace and then create an App. Click on the table visual --> go to Formatting options --> Conditional Formatting --> Background Color --> ON. Creating dynamic titles, sometimes called expression-based titles, is straightforward. Now, whenever you open the conditional formatting dialog, you'll see two new dropdowns. use the same coloring as 0, or finally use a specific color. ** our data sources; this database can be downloaded from And the result is as follows. ProfitColor, is selected as the basis for the background color. Please help. The syntax for . is incorrect. Shipped I just tried to add a simple legend on the top to represent the color coding. Now that the color column is defined, we can setup the Format by option to use I knew it could be done, but it required some brief research before I could give an answer. negative numbers with a red flag or circle and positive numbers with a green flag callback: cb Hola Quisiera saber si se puede condicionar los colores de un objeto de grafica de series. formatting options. [Colour Project] over. Below you can see this in action, see how the highest and lowest changes as the Sub Category filter is clicked. Switching to data bars conditional formatting, it contains just a single method I don't recommend you to do this if you have 20 different text categories you want to apply your conditional formatting on for obvious reasons You will end up with an infinite if statement As you already have your "mapping" measure, now it's time to apply the conditional formatting. In Eric's debut episode we cover the absolute best way to create conditional text formatting in Power BI ba. Val2, Green As you can see, the project 2, the project 3 and the Project 5 have departments associated with them, while the Project 1 and the Project 4 no. This post is the first of many I will be sharing with you as a new member of the Data Bear team. RETURN IF(Colour01 = BLANK(), ,IF(Colour01 = DEPOSITION, #FF0000, #008000)) It can be anything I want. Measure Format = if([Total Sales] = 0,Red,Green). To apply conditional formatting, select a Table or Matrix visualization in Power BI Desktop or the Power BI service. this option is shown for fields that are considered a measure (numeric values). In the subsequent illustration, you can see the colored background is applied This field can be defined as no color formatting, Hi Matt, This is excellent, But I am trying to apply color in same column on 2 values. For example, you can format a cell's background based on the value in a cell. Click ok. However, as displayed below, so we will not review each of those examples. Since this is targeted at newbies, novices and starters (I'm guilty of all three), why isn't the sample .pbix downloadable from this page, or if that's impossible (which it shouldn't be), why not explain how the sample .pbix was created ?